Mobile Photography & Art Flickr Showcase – 12 March 2017
“Photographs turn the present into past, make contingency into destiny. Whatever their degree of “realism,” all photographs embody a “romantic” relation to reality“, wrote Susan Sontag in the preface to Peter Hujar’s incredible (and now out of print) book ‘Portraits in Life and Death‘. She went on to write, “Photographs instigate, confirm, seal legends. Seen through photographs, people become icons of themselves. Photography converts the world itself into a department store or museum-without-walls in which every subject is depreciated into an article of consumption, promoted into an item for esthetic appreciation. Photography also converts the whole world into a cemetery. Photographers, connoisseurs of beauty, are also — wittingly or unwittingly…

Mobile Photography – StreetWise – New! Eleventh Challenge – ‘Shooting from the Knees’
“We do not take pictures, we are taken by pictures” Ernst Haas Forget ‘shooting from the hip’, the theme of our next challenge is ‘shooting from the knees’. Sometimes, as street photographers, we may find ourselves feeling a little stagnant and we may desire to travel away from our usual environment (a new town or city) to find fresh inspiration. However, when that is not possible, changing our perspective can offer a refreshing change. For this next challenge, we invite you to get low – squat, kneel, lye of the earth, put your mobile phone on the ground – but, have your camera lower than your knees (or thereabouts)…
